AI搜索

发需求

  • 发布软件需求
  • 发布代理需求

软件开发:构建和优化常用解决方案

   2025-04-26 13
导读

在当今快速变化的技术环境中,软件开发不仅仅是编写代码,更是一种解决问题的艺术。一个优秀的解决方案能够解决用户的实际需求,提升用户体验,同时降低开发和维护成本。因此,构建和优化常用解决方案是软件开发过程中不可或缺的一环。本文将探讨如何构建和优化常用解决方案,以确保它们能够满足用户的需求并提高软件的质量和效率。

在当今快速变化的技术环境中,软件开发不仅仅是编写代码,更是一种解决问题的艺术。一个优秀的解决方案能够解决用户的实际需求,提升用户体验,同时降低开发和维护成本。因此,构建和优化常用解决方案是软件开发过程中不可或缺的一环。本文将探讨如何构建和优化常用解决方案,以确保它们能够满足用户的需求并提高软件的质量和效率。

一、明确问题和需求

在开始构建解决方案之前,首先要明确问题和用户需求。这包括了解用户的背景、目标、痛点以及期望的功能。可以通过与用户沟通、收集反馈、进行市场调研等方式来获取相关信息。明确问题后,需要将其转化为具体的功能需求,以便后续的开发工作能够围绕这些需求展开。

二、选择合适的技术栈

根据问题的性质和需求,选择合适的技术栈是构建解决方案的关键一步。不同的技术栈有不同的优缺点,需要根据项目的目标、预算、团队技能等因素进行权衡选择。在选择技术栈时,还需要考虑未来的可扩展性和兼容性,确保解决方案在未来能够适应新的挑战和需求。

三、设计解决方案

在明确了问题和需求,选择了合适的技术栈后,接下来需要设计解决方案。这包括确定解决方案的基本架构、模块划分、接口设计等。在设计过程中,要充分考虑到系统的可读性、可维护性以及安全性等方面,确保解决方案具有良好的性能和稳定性。

软件开发:构建和优化常用解决方案

四、实现解决方案

在设计方案后,需要进入实际的开发阶段。在这一阶段,开发人员需要按照设计方案进行编码实现。在实现过程中,要注重代码的规范性、可读性以及可维护性,避免出现逻辑错误或性能瓶颈等问题。此外,还需要定期进行测试,确保解决方案的正确性和可靠性。

五、优化和迭代

在解决方案初步完成后,需要进行性能优化和功能迭代。这包括对系统进行压力测试、性能分析等,找出性能瓶颈并进行优化。同时,还需要根据用户的反馈和新的需求,对解决方案进行迭代更新,以保持其竞争力和适用性。

六、持续监控和评估

在整个开发过程中,持续监控和评估是非常重要的。通过监控系统的运行状况、日志信息等,可以及时发现问题并进行修复。同时,还需要定期对解决方案进行评估,了解其在实际应用中的表现情况,以便进行进一步的改进和优化。

总之,构建和优化常用解决方案是一个系统性的过程,涉及到问题的明确、技术的选择、设计的合理性、实现的质量、优化的策略以及持续的监控等多个方面。只有不断学习和实践,才能在这个领域取得成功。

 
举报收藏 0
免责声明
• 
本文内容部分来源于网络,版权归原作者所有,经本平台整理和编辑,仅供交流、学习和参考,不做商用。转载请联系授权,并注明原文出处:https://www.itangsoft.com/baike/show-899747.html。 如若文中涉及有违公德、触犯法律的内容,一经发现,立即删除。涉及到版权或其他问题,请及时联系我们处理。
 
 
更多>热门产品
 
 
更多>同类知识

入驻

企业入驻成功 可尊享多重特权

入驻热线:177-1642-7519

企业微信客服

客服

客服热线:177-1642-7519

小程序

小程序更便捷的查找产品

为您提供专业帮买咨询服务

请用微信扫码

公众号

微信公众号,收获商机

微信扫码关注

顶部